Set a Public Hearing for 7:10 p.m., Monday, April 26, 2004 to Consider 4 <br />Resolution 6225 Approving an Off Sale Intoxicating Liquor License for Sid’s 5 <br />Discount Liquors 6 <br /> 7 <br />Council Member Gunn asked whether the background investigations have been completed. 8 <br /> 9 <br />Community Development Director Ericson indicated that the background investigation is in 10 <br />process and will be completed by the time of the public hearing. 11 <br /> 12 <br />MOTION/SECOND: Gunn/Quick. To Approve Consent Agenda Item D as Presented. 13 <br /> 14 <br /> Ayes – 5 Nays – 0 Motion carried. 15 <br /> 16 <br />F. Resolution 6223 Authorizing the Preparation of a Preliminary Feasibility 17 <br />Report and Consultant Selection for the Hidden Hollow Street and Utility 18 <br />Installation Project 19 <br /> 20 <br />Council Member Marty indicated that at the time that this Staff report was given to Council the 21 <br />developer had not executed a petition for public improvement and he does not feel that Council 22 <br />should take any further action until they have. 23 <br /> 24 <br />Community Development Director Ericson indicated the petition and waiver of assessment has 25 <br />been drafted and reviewed by the City Attorney and the development team and there appear to be 26 <br />no issues with it. He further commented that the developer has every intention of moving 27 <br />forward and will be responsible for all fees associated with this. 28 <br /> 29 <br />Council Member Marty said he feels this is premature and he would prefer to have the executed 30 <br />petition before Council acts. 31 <br /> 32 <br />Council Member Stigney pointed out that the approval is contingent upon Procraft submitting the 33 <br />executed petition for public improvement. 34 <br /> 35 <br />City Attorney Riggs indicated that he feels it would be appropriate to act on the Resolution 36 <br />because there is a contingency written in to it. 37 <br /> 38 <br />MOTION/SECOND: Quick/Marty. To Approve Consent Agenda Items as Presented. 39 <br /> 40 <br />Ayes – 5 Nays – 0 Motion carried. 41 <br /> 42
